MapsTaman Harta Pertama in Melaka Tengah, Melaka recorded 11 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M 360K and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M 249.
This area consists exclusively of residential properties, with no commercial listings recorded.
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M 360K,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M 310K to RM 410K, and a typical market range of RM 315K to RM 405K.
Most transactions involved 1 - 1 1/2 storey terraced, though some variety exists in the market.
The median PSF stands at RM 249, with core pricing between RM 209 and RM 289. Market pricing typically extends from RM 212.00 to RM 286.50, reflecting moderate variation in unit pricing. The spread of RM 74.50 (IQR) and deviation of RM 40 (MAD) suggest moderate price variations reflecting different property features.
